Ethics and values audits and evaluations of employees, leaders, and the organization as a whole customized and implemented for your context
We are simply fooling ourselves if we don’t put in place an ethics auditing/assessment process that goes two ways. First: we need to make ethics and values part of the evaluation of every employee’s performance, from the CEO down; Second: we need to invite everyone in the company to give their own candid opinion of how the company and its leaders are doing on compliance and ethics. If we are not walking the talk, better to hear now when we can improve than to wait until after the chickens come home to roost in our company and career.
